What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.184(c)(6): Slings shall be securely attached to their loads.  a) Plant - On or about 01/14/20 and at times prior thereto employees utilized branched chain slings to lift impellers with an overhead crane. The employer did not ensure that the sling branches were free of entanglement to prevent the tilting of the load. 29 CFR 1910.184(c)(9): Employees were not kept clear of loads about to be lifted and of suspended loads.  a) Plant - On or about 01/14/20 and at times prior thereto employees utilized triple chain slings to lift impellers with an overhead crane. The employer did not ensure that employees were clear of loads about to be lifted, and of suspended loads.
